Based on X - ray diffraction investigations, scanning electron microscopy observations and chemical energy dispersive analyses, the nanocrystalline and amorphous phase formation in the Ni Al Al - M (M = Fe, Zr) has been investigated. The effects of the injected mechanical power and of the ethanol solvent addition on the stationary end - product have been studied. The effect of embrittling/ductilizing element on the crystal to amorphous phase transition has been investigated supporting the idea of a critical grain - refinement induced phase transition.
